[PATCH i-g-t v4 08/11] tests/xe_copy_basic: add subtest to verify mem-copy in pages
Zbigniew Kempczyński
zbigniew.kempczynski at intel.com
Fri May 30 06:40:47 UTC 2025
Mem-copy in linear type supports copying in 256B pages. Verify is
it properly handled in intel_blt.
